Area contextNeighborhood Overview – Mayflower Lanes (Redford Charter Township, MI)
Mayflower Lanes is situated in Redford Charter Township, a suburban community located west of Detroit. Its primary access point is Plymouth Road, a busy thoroughfare that connects to larger regional highways. Drivers can easily reach the venue from I-96 or M-10, with Plymouth Road offering direct access. Parking at Mayflower Lanes is typically plentiful, with dedicated lots surrounding the building, minimizing the need for extensive searching. For those arriving from further afield, Detroit Metropolitan Wayne County Airport (DTW) is the nearest major airport, approximately a 30-40 minute drive depending on traffic. Public transportation options are limited in this area, so rideshares or personal vehicles are the most common ways to reach Mayflower Lanes. Arriving about 15-20 minutes before your scheduled lane time is advisable to allow for check-in and settling in without feeling rushed, especially during peak hours or weekend evenings.

Greenfield Village & Henry Ford Museum
Step back in time at Greenfield Village, an expansive living history museum, and explore groundbreaking American innovation at the Henry Ford Museum of American Innovation. Both attractions are managed by The Henry Ford and offer immersive experiences that cover American industry, ingenuity, and daily life from centuries past to the modern era. It's an educational and engaging outing for families and history buffs alike, providing a unique perspective on the region's heritage.

Buddy's Pizza
A Detroit institution, Buddy's Pizza is renowned for its authentic square, deep-dish pizza, a culinary legacy worth experiencing. This location offers a casual yet vibrant atmosphere, perfect for groups looking to enjoy a hearty meal together after a day of activities. With a range of toppings and their signature crust, it’s a popular choice for both locals and visitors seeking a taste of classic Detroit flavor.
